Системы хранения данных играют ключевую роль в современном мире информационных технологий. Они позволяют организовать эффективную работу с огромными объемами информации, обеспечивая быстрый доступ и надежное хранение данных. Однако, чтобы система хранения данных работала оптимально, необходимы определенные меры оптимизации. В этой статье я поделюсь с вами полезными советами по оптимизации работы систем хранения данных.
Выбор правильной архитектуры баз данных
Одним из самых важных шагов в оптимизации работы системы хранения данных является выбор правильной архитектуры баз данных. Каждая система имеет свои особенности и требования, и правильный выбор архитектуры сыграет решающую роль в производительности и масштабируемости системы.
Реляционные базы данных являются наиболее распространенным типом баз данных, но они не всегда являются лучшим решением для всех приложений. Некоторые системы работы с данными могут лучше работать на основе NoSQL баз данных, которые предлагают горизонтальное масштабирование и более гибкую схему хранения данных.
При выборе архитектуры баз данных необходимо учитывать такие факторы, как типы данных, требования к производительности, надежности и масштабируемости. Также необходимо провести тестирование различных решений и сравнить их производительность для конкретных задач.
Оптимизация запросов к базе данных
Оптимизация запросов к базе данных является ключевым фактором в обеспечении высокой производительности системы хранения данных. Один неоптимальный запрос может замедлить работу всей системы.
Использование индексов
Индексы играют важную роль в оптимизации запросов к базе данных. Они позволяют ускорить поиск данных, создавая специальные структуры данных, которые упрощают поиск по определенным полям.
При оптимизации запросов необходимо анализировать частоту использования различных запросов и создавать индексы для наиболее часто используемых полей. Но не стоит создавать слишком много индексов, так как они также занимают дополнительное пространство на диске и могут замедлить процесс записи данных.
Оптимизация структуры таблиц
Структура таблицы также влияет на производительность запросов. При создании таблиц необходимо правильно определить поля и их типы данных, а также задать правильные отношения между таблицами.
Дублирование данных может привести к повышению производительности системы, поскольку это уменьшает количество соединений и снижает оперативную память, которую система должна использовать для выполнения запросов.
Резервное копирование данных
Не менее важным аспектом оптимизации работы системы хранения данных является резервное копирование данных. Все данные, хранящиеся в системе, должны быть регулярно и надежно резервированы, чтобы в случае сбоев или сбоев оборудования была возможность восстановить данные.
При выборе решения для резервного копирования данных необходимо учитывать такие факторы, как частота резервного копирования, объем данных, доступность восстановления и стоимость хранения данных.
Масштабируемость и горизонтальное масштабирование
Еще одним важным аспектом оптимизации работы системы хранения данных является масштабируемость. Система должна быть способна эффективно работать с растущими объемами данных.
Горизонтальное масштабирование
Одним из способов достижения масштабируемости является горизонтальное масштабирование. Оно предполагает распределение данных между несколькими узлами, что позволяет распределить нагрузку и увеличить производительность системы.
При горизонтальном масштабировании необходимо обратить внимание на такие факторы, как согласованность данных, балансировка нагрузки, обработка отказов и обеспечение эффективного распределения данных между узлами.
Резюме
Оптимизация работы системы хранения данных является сложным и многогранным процессом, требующим внимательного анализа, планирования и тестирования. В этой статье мы рассмотрели некоторые полезные советы по оптимизации работы систем хранения данных, такие как выбор правильной архитектуры баз данных, оптимизация запросов к базе данных, резервное копирование данных и масштабируемость.
Следуя этим советам, вы сможете улучшить производительность и надежность системы хранения данных, обеспечивая более эффективную работу вашего приложения или сервиса.
Оптимизация работы систем хранения данных поможет улучшить производительность и эффективность работы вашей компании. Следует обращать внимание на правильный выбор технологий, настройку конфигураций и регулярное обновление программного обеспечения для достижения лучших результатов.
Спасибо за полезные советы по оптимизации работы систем хранения данных!
Для улучшения эффективности хранения данных в системах, следует следить за их загрузкой и производительностью, использовать индексы и оптимизировать запросы к базе данных.
Отличные советы! Оптимизация систем хранения данных может значительно улучшить производительность и снизить затраты. Например, регулярная чистка ненужных файлов и использование более эффективных форматов хранения – это просто супер! А еще, не забывайте про резервное копирование, это всегда важно. С такими простыми шагами можно добиться больших результатов!
Оптимизация работы систем хранения данных очень важна для повышения производительности и снижения затрат. Вот несколько советов. Во-первых, регулярно проводите аудит данных, чтобы удалить ненужные или устаревшие файлы. Во-вторых, используйте технологии, такие как дедупликация и сжатие, чтобы сэкономить место. В-третьих, следите за производительностью дисков и при необходимости обновляйте оборудование. Также стоит рассмотреть возможность использования облачных решений для масштабируемости. Наконец, не забывайте о резервном копировании данных для предотвращения потерь.
Оптимизация систем хранения данных — это ключ к эффективной работе бизнеса. Начните с анализа потребностей: поймите, какие данные вам действительно нужны и как часто к ним обращаются. Используйте уровневое хранение — перемещайте редко используемые данные на более медленные, но дешевые носители. Не забывайте о регулярной очистке ненужной информации, чтобы освободить место и улучшить производительность. И, конечно, внедряйте автоматизацию, чтобы упростить процессы управления данными. Эти шаги помогут вам сэкономить время, деньги и ресурсы.
Оптимизация работы систем хранения данных – важная задача для любого бизнеса. Используйте автоматизацию для управления процессами, это существенно упростит работу. Регулярно проводите аудит данных, убирайте дубли и устаревшую информацию, чтобы освободить место и ускорить доступ. Не забывайте про резервное копирование: регулярные бэкапы защитят ваши данные от потери. Также стоит рассмотреть использование облачных технологий, чтобы сократить затраты и увеличить гибкость. Эти простые шаги помогут сделать работу с данными более эффективной и надежной.
Оптимизация работы систем хранения данных — важная задача для всех, кто хочет увеличить эффективность работы с информацией. Начните с анализа текущих процессов: возможно, где-то можно убрать дублирование данных или улучшить доступ к нужной информации. Используйте технологии сжатия данных, чтобы сэкономить место и ускорить доступ. Также не забывайте про регулярные резервные копии — они помогут избежать потерь в случае ошибок. Внедрите автоматизацию, чтобы минимизировать человеческий фактор и снизить вероятность сбоя. И, конечно, следите за обновлениями программного обеспечения, чтобы использовать все последние улучшения. Систематический подход к этим советам сделает вашу работу более продуктивной и надежной.
Отличные советы по оптимизации работы систем хранения данных! Упрощение структуры и регулярное очищение от устаревшей информации действительно могут существенно улучшить производительность. Также здорово, что упоминают важность резервного копирования – это помогает избежать потерь. В общем, следуя таким рекомендациям, можно значительно упростить работу и увеличить эффективность хранения. Молодцы!
Спасибо за полезные советы по оптимизации работы систем хранения данных! Очень интересно узнать о новых подходах и лучших практиках. Думаю, это поможет мне улучшить эффективность моей работы. Буду применять эти рекомендации!
Системы хранения данных — это важный аспект работы любой компании. Чтобы оптимизировать их, можно улучшить структуру хранения, использовать современные технологии сжатия и резервного копирования. Не забывайте о регулярной проверке и чистке данных — это поможет избавиться от лишнего и ускорить доступ к информации. Маленькие шаги могут принести большие результаты!
Оптимизация работы систем хранения данных — это важный аспект для повышения эффективности. Один из советов — регулярно проводить аудит используемых ресурсов, чтобы выявить ненужные данные и освободить место. Также стоит рассмотреть варианты компрессии данных, чтобы уменьшить объем хранимой информации без потери качества. Не забывайте о регулярном обновлении программного обеспечения и использовании быстрых SSD, которые значительно ускорят доступ к данным. Это поможет улучшить производительность и снизить расходы на хранение.